When to Look

The State College rental market tends to follow the academic calendar. The busiest times for apartment hunting are usually in the late fall and early spring for leases starting in August. If you're looking for a Tremont apartment, it's often a good idea to start your search much earlier than you think you need to. That is, the early bird gets the worm, sometimes.

Waiting until the last minute can mean fewer options and potentially higher prices. So, if you have a specific move-in date in mind, begin exploring possibilities months in advance. This gives you more choices and less stress, you know.

What to Prepare

When you find a Tremont apartment you like, you'll want to be ready to apply right away. This means having your documents in order. Typically, landlords will ask for things like proof of income, a credit check, and references. For students, a guarantor (someone who co-signs the lease) might be needed. You should have all this information ready to go, pretty much.

It's also a good idea to have a list of questions prepared for the landlord or property manager. Ask about utilities, maintenance, pet policies, and any other concerns you have. Being organized shows you're a serious applicant, honestly.

Understanding Your Lease

Before you sign anything, take the time to read the lease agreement very carefully. This document is a legal contract, and it outlines your rights and responsibilities as a tenant, as well as the landlord's. Pay close attention to the lease term, rent payment schedule, and any rules about guests or common areas. That is, it's super important.

What is the typical lease length for a Tremont apartment?

Most apartment leases in State College, particularly for student housing, are for 12 months, usually starting in August. However, some places might offer shorter terms or different start dates. If you need a specific lease length, make sure to ask about it early in your search. That is, it's very important to confirm this detail.

Are pets allowed in Tremont apartments?

Pet policies vary widely from one apartment complex to another. Some Tremont apartments might be pet-friendly, while others might have restrictions on pet size, breed, or may not allow pets at all. There might also be additional pet fees or deposits. If you have a furry friend, always confirm the pet policy before you get too far into the application process, honestly.
